In the Project Properties Project Settings dialog box, click the plus sign (+) next to Schematic Icon Menu File or Panel Icon Menu File. Click inside the edit box to change the path of the icon menu, click Browse to search for and select an icon menu, or click Default to use the default icon menu. Click OK.30 avr. 2018
These menu files are located in Users{username}AppDataRoamingAutodeskAutoCAD Electrical {version}{release}{country code}Support. The icon menu files include: ACE_IEEE_MENU, ACE_JIC_MENU, ACE_IEC-60617_MENU, ACE_IEC_MENU, ACE_AS_MENU, ACE_GB_MENU, ACE_JIS_MENU, ACE_HYD_MENU, ACE_PID_MENU, and ACE_PNEU_MENU.23 avr. 2020

How do I restore my toolbar in AutoCAD?
1. On the command line type MENUBAR and set the value to 1.
2. Click the Tools > Toolbars menu.
3. Select the desired toolbars to turn them on.

How do I change AutoCAD DWG Launcher settings?
1. In the Windows File Explorer, right-click a DWG file and choose Open With > Choose another app.
2. In the window, select “AutoCAD DWG Launcher.”
3. Select the checkbox for “Always use this app to open . dwg files.”
4. Click OK.

How do you insert electrical symbols?
Open the Icon Menu, Schematic tab > Insert Components pane > Icon Menu. Locate and select your symbol. Your symbol is attached to your cursor, making it easy to insert. Once you select the location, the appropriate InsertEdit dialog opens.12 nov. 2015
